13/09/2019 Observed 10:37 to 11:38

I have a works van ... very clear it's a works van and a business premises around the corner. About 150 yards.

I was moving several items and a couple of them were heavy boxes.

I made several travels back and forth and never seen an enforcer ( COUNCIL PCN)

Got back to van shortly after issue of ticket.

My understanding there was a legal case and enforcers can't dictate and decide how long a person can carry an item(s) etc

Any help gratefully received. I'll get a photo of bay and sign today and upload. Thanks for tips.

It's a Cumbria council PCN

Appeal on the grounds that you were loading/unloading and include evidence such as a delivery note

The issue that you'll need to address is why you weren't parked nearer to the business
